Di dunia teknologi informasi, kita sering mendengar istilah-istilah teknis yang mungkin terdengar asing bagi sebagian orang. Salah satu istilah yang penting dalam pengelolaan data adalah RDBMS. Namun, apa sebenarnya yang dimaksud dengan RDBMS? Apakah ini hanya untuk para profesional IT, ataukah bisa juga dipahami oleh orang awam? Artikel ini akan membahas secara singkat dan jelas mengenai RDBMS (Relational Database Management System), fungsinya, dan mengapa sistem ini penting dalam pengelolaan data.
baca:
Apa Itu RDBMS?
RDBMS adalah singkatan dari Relational Database Management System, yang dalam bahasa Indonesia berarti Sistem Manajemen Basis Data Relasional. Ini adalah jenis perangkat lunak yang digunakan untuk menyimpan, mengelola, dan mengambil data yang tersimpan dalam bentuk tabel yang saling terhubung (relasi).
Konsep dasar dari RDBMS adalah data disimpan dalam tabel-tabel yang memiliki kolom dan baris, di mana kolom merepresentasikan atribut data, dan baris menyimpan nilai-nilai data untuk setiap entitas. Sistem ini memungkinkan pengguna untuk membuat, membaca, memperbarui, dan menghapus data (operasi CRUD) secara efisien dan aman.
Mengapa RDBMS Penting dalam Pengelolaan Data?
RDBMS memiliki sejumlah keunggulan yang membuatnya menjadi pilihan utama dalam mengelola data, baik untuk perusahaan besar maupun kecil. Berikut adalah alasan mengapa RDBMS begitu penting:
- Pengelolaan Data yang Terstruktur
RDBMS memudahkan pengelolaan data yang terstruktur dalam bentuk tabel. Setiap tabel dapat berisi data dengan jenis yang serupa, dan hubungan antar tabel dapat dibangun menggunakan kunci primer dan kunci asing (foreign key). - Keamanan Data
Salah satu keuntungan utama menggunakan RDBMS adalah kemampuannya dalam menjaga keamanan data. Dengan adanya kontrol akses, pengguna dapat dibatasi hanya untuk mengakses data tertentu sesuai dengan hak akses yang diberikan. - Kemudahan Akses dan Query
Pengguna dapat melakukan query (pertanyaan) terhadap data menggunakan bahasa query yang disebut SQL (Structured Query Language). SQL memungkinkan pengguna untuk mengekstrak informasi dari database dengan cara yang mudah dipahami dan terstruktur. - Konsistensi Data
RDBMS memastikan bahwa data yang disimpan tetap konsisten dan valid melalui penerapan aturan integritas data, seperti integritas entitas dan referensial. Misalnya, jika ada referensi data yang salah, sistem ini akan memberi tahu pengguna untuk memperbaikinya.
Apa Saja Contoh RDBMS yang Populer?
Ada berbagai jenis RDBMS yang banyak digunakan di dunia industri. Beberapa di antaranya adalah:
- MySQL
- PostgreSQL
- Microsoft SQL Server
- Oracle Database
Keempat contoh di atas adalah RDBMS yang sering digunakan oleh perusahaan besar dan kecil di seluruh dunia untuk mengelola dan menyimpan data.
Bagaimana RDBMS Bekerja?
Secara sederhana, RDBMS bekerja dengan memanfaatkan struktur tabel yang saling terhubung. Berikut adalah langkah-langkah umum dalam pengoperasian RDBMS:
- Penyimpanan Data dalam Tabel
Data dimasukkan ke dalam tabel-tabel yang telah didefinisikan dengan kolom dan tipe data yang sesuai. - Penghubungan Data Antar Tabel
Data dari berbagai tabel dapat dihubungkan dengan menggunakan kunci primer dan kunci asing. Kunci primer adalah kolom unik yang mengidentifikasi setiap baris dalam tabel, sedangkan kunci asing digunakan untuk merujuk ke kolom yang ada di tabel lain. - Pengambilan dan Pembaruan Data
Pengguna dapat mengakses data menggunakan SQL, melakukan pencarian, pembaruan, atau penghapusan data sesuai kebutuhan. - Menjaga Integritas dan Keamanan Data
RDBMS memiliki aturan yang ketat untuk menjaga integritas dan keamanan data, seperti memvalidasi data sebelum disimpan dan memastikan hanya pengguna yang berwenang yang dapat mengaksesnya.
Apa Itu SQL dalam Konteks RDBMS?
Salah satu elemen penting dalam penggunaan RDBMS adalah SQL (Structured Query Language). SQL adalah bahasa yang digunakan untuk berinteraksi dengan basis data. Melalui SQL, pengguna dapat menulis perintah untuk melakukan operasi seperti:
- SELECT: Mengambil data dari tabel.
- INSERT: Menambahkan data ke dalam tabel.
- UPDATE: Memperbarui data dalam tabel.
- DELETE: Menghapus data dari tabel.
SQL adalah standar bahasa yang digunakan di sebagian besar RDBMS, sehingga memudahkan pengguna untuk berpindah dari satu sistem ke sistem lainnya.
baca:Universitas Teknokrat Indonesia Dapatkan Penghargaan Mitra Kerja Dari Kemkumham
Apa Keuntungan dan Kekurangan Menggunakan RDBMS?
Sama seperti teknologi lainnya, RDBMS memiliki kelebihan dan kekurangan. Berikut adalah beberapa di antaranya:
Keuntungan:
- Data Terorganisir dengan Baik: RDBMS menyediakan cara untuk menyimpan data dalam format yang sangat terstruktur dan mudah dikelola.
- Keamanan Data: Dengan kontrol akses yang ketat, hanya pengguna yang berwenang yang dapat mengakses data.
- Kemudahan Akses dengan SQL: Pengguna dapat dengan mudah mengakses dan memanipulasi data menggunakan SQL.
Kekurangan:
- Skalabilitas Terbatas: RDBMS mungkin mengalami kesulitan dalam menangani volume data yang sangat besar, meskipun solusi seperti clustering dapat membantu.
- Kebutuhan Sumber Daya yang Besar: Beberapa RDBMS membutuhkan sumber daya komputasi yang cukup besar untuk berfungsi dengan baik, terutama saat menangani database besar.
penulis: inziria